FDD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2020 in Review

56 of the 4,956 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in First Trust STOXX European Select Dividend Income Fund (FDD) for Q3 2020, worth a combined $63M — down 9.5% from $69.6M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 6 funds closed out of FDD and 5 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 28 trimmed existing stakes and 13 added.

The largest buyer was Citadel Advisors, adding an estimated $1.3M. The largest seller was Royal Bank of Canada, cutting an estimated $1.83M.
